Bagaimana untuk melaksanakan pernyataan untuk memasukkan berbilang baris data dalam MySQL?

WBOY
Lepaskan: 2023-11-08 21:54:49
asal
2556 orang telah melayarinya

Bagaimana untuk melaksanakan pernyataan untuk memasukkan berbilang baris data dalam MySQL?

Bagaimana untuk melaksanakan pernyataan memasukkan berbilang baris data dalam MySQL?

Dalam MySQL, kadangkala kita perlu memasukkan berbilang baris data ke dalam jadual pada satu masa Dalam kes ini, kita boleh menggunakan pernyataan INSERT INTO untuk mencapai ini. Berikut akan memperkenalkan cara menggunakan pernyataan INSERT INTO untuk memasukkan berbilang baris data dan memberikan contoh kod khusus.

Katakan kita mempunyai jadual bernama pelajar, yang mengandungi medan id, nama dan umur Sekarang kita mahu memasukkan beberapa maklumat pelajar pada satu masa Kita boleh mengikuti langkah berikut untuk mencapainya:

  1. Gunakan INSERT. INTO pernyataan dan nyatakan Nama medan:

    INSERT INTO students (id, name, age) VALUES
    Salin selepas log masuk
  2. Nyatakan berbilang nilai dalam klausa VALUES berikut:

    (1, '张三', 20), (2, '李四', 21), (3, '王五', 22), (4, '赵六', 23);
    Salin selepas log masuk

Dengan cara ini, kita boleh memasukkan empat maklumat pelajar ke dalam jadual pelajar pada satu masa. Pernyataan SQL yang lengkap adalah seperti berikut:

INSERT INTO students (id, name, age) VALUES (1, '张三', 20), (2, '李四', 21), (3, '王五', 22), (4, '赵六', 23);
Salin selepas log masuk

Dalam aplikasi praktikal, kami juga boleh menanyakan data daripada jadual lain dan memasukkannya ke dalam jadual sasaran, contohnya:

INSERT INTO students (id, name, age) SELECT id, name, age FROM other_table;
Salin selepas log masuk

Perlu diingat bahawa apabila memasukkan berbilang baris data, pastikan bahawa setiap Nombor dan susunan nilai sepadan dengan medan jadual untuk mengelakkan ralat sisipan. Di samping itu, apabila memasukkan sejumlah besar data, prestasi dan faktor pemprosesan transaksi juga mesti diambil kira.

Ringkasnya, dengan menggunakan pernyataan INSERT INTO dan menyatakan berbilang nilai dalam klausa VALUES, kita boleh memasukkan berbilang baris data dalam MySQL. Sudah tentu, dalam aplikasi sebenar, senario dan keperluan tertentu akan berbeza, dan pelarasan serta pengoptimuman perlu dibuat berdasarkan keadaan tertentu.

Atas ialah kandungan terperinci Bagaimana untuk melaksanakan pernyataan untuk memasukkan berbilang baris data dalam MySQL?. Untuk maklumat lanjut, sila ikut artikel berkaitan lain di laman web China PHP!

Label berkaitan:
sumber:php.cn
Kenyataan Laman Web ini
Kandungan artikel ini disumbangkan secara sukarela oleh netizen, dan hak cipta adalah milik pengarang asal. Laman web ini tidak memikul tanggungjawab undang-undang yang sepadan. Jika anda menemui sebarang kandungan yang disyaki plagiarisme atau pelanggaran, sila hubungi admin@php.cn
Muat turun terkini
Lagi>
kesan web
Kod sumber laman web
Bahan laman web
Templat hujung hadapan
Tentang kita Penafian Sitemap
Laman web PHP Cina:Latihan PHP dalam talian kebajikan awam,Bantu pelajar PHP berkembang dengan cepat!